    "löytö" clear bowl series from Karhula Glassworks 1954.
    Ø 120mm, height 60mm. Also colored was made. Not signed.
    There is notion from Tapio Wirkkala wich is "thinking hands"...he made most of his work feeling and touching by hands. When you pick this item and feel it........you will know.
